Understanding The Fantasy Science Of Dragon Forge Ice And Fire
Dragon Forge Ice and Fire works best when you define its fictional science early. Decide whether it is a magical alloy, a dragon-scale composite, or a ritual-infused metal that reacts to temperature and wielder intent.
Establish clear cause-and-effect so that every special property, such as shimmering frost trailing behind a swing or embers flaring on impact, feels earned and traceable to your rules.
Designing Visual Identity And Texture Details
Create a distinct look for Dragon Forge Ice and Fire that sets it apart from ordinary metal. Combine glossy icy highlights with smoldering ember patterns to communicate dual nature at a glance.
Color And Light Strategy
Use cool gradients for the ice aspects, shifting from arctic white to deep cyan, and warm gradients for the fire aspects, moving from molten gold to dark ember black. Strategic rim lighting accentuates edges and makes the material readable in any environment.
Surface Detailing And Patterns
Etch fine frost veins that converge toward flame-shaped nodes, suggesting energy flowing through the object. Vary roughness and smoothness to imply regions that freeze instantly and regions that burn hotter under stress.
Balancing Gameplay And Narrative Rules
Consistent rules prevent Dragon Forge Ice and Fire from feeling arbitrary. Define how temperature, momentum, and willpower influence its behavior, and communicate these through tooltips, item descriptions, or in-world legends.
Conditional Effects And Risk Reward
Consider benefits such as shield generation when frozen and bonus burning damage on fiery strikes, balanced by drawbacks like cooldown phases or vulnerability if the wielder loses focus. This encourages tactical decisions rather than constant max-power usage.
Integrating Story Lore And Worldbuilding
Dragon Forge Ice and Fire should feel rooted in the history of your setting. Tie its origin to a legendary dragon, an ancient pact, or a lost civilization that mastered both frost and flame.
Document who first forged it, how its secrets were lost or guarded, and what factions now seek its power. These details make encounters with Dragon Forge Ice and Fire feel like meaningful story beats instead of generic loot drops.
